The tear ducts go to the lacrimal sacs and then to the nasal cavity, which is the normal channel for tears to flow out of the eyes. However, after a cold, the nasal cavity becomes congested and blocked, so that the passage of tears through the tear ducts, to the tear sacs and to the nasal cavity is relatively narrow.
